A researcher is studying the effect of hypnosis on pain experienced
during dental procedures. The researcher's study has two groups:
those who receive hypnosis during the procedure and those who
receive no hypnosis. If the researcher plans to use a t-test for the
statistical analysis, which would be the best way to measure pain
for this study? - answer numerical pain scale with a range from 0 to
100
A researcher performs a series of pilot studies to evaluate whether
a measurement tool produces consistent results. This is an
evaluation of: - answer Reliability
A researcher develops a 7-point Likert scale to evaluate feelings of
well-being in patients who are undergoing chemotherapy. The
researcher administers this measure to other, similar patients in
several medical centers. This is done in order to: - answer improve
the test-retest reliability
In a pilot study to help train a group of data collectors who will
evaluate children's pain using a FACES rating scale, the researcher
examines the reliability of the scores of each data collector. This is
an example of which type of reliability measure? - answer Interrater
reliability
A researcher evaluates scores of a paper and pencil instrument with
variables at the interval level of data using the Cronbach's alpha
coefficient statistical procedure. This is a test of: - answer internal
consistency reliability
